Security reviewers joining the Drossel platform team should start with our static-analysis baseline file. It lives in the repo root and suppresses known findings so new scans only flag regressions. Baseline updates require two approvals. The signing store that protects baseline integrity is unlocked with the recovery passphrase below.

recovery phrase for fahof-fawip: casael-fenael-wenix

Support team: when a Driftwell calendar sync conflict appears, the Penrose connector keeps both event copies and flags the pair for manual merge. Never delete the flagged duplicate before export completes. To access the conflict-resolution console on behalf of a customer, unlock it with the recovery passphrase listed directly below.

vault phrase of bajop-kajof = quenius-zorath-kelox-gorix-druox-ulador-wenox-fenys-caswyn

Subject: Log sampling for Chirpline ingest

Hi Venn Partners integration team,

Welcome aboard. Since Chirpline emits roughly 40k log lines per minute, we sample at 5% on the relay before forwarding to your collector. Please keep that ratio until we've validated your dashboards, otherwise storage costs spike quickly. The sampling config lives under the relay's /sampling endpoint and requires authenticated calls. Use the staging relay only for now. The token you'll need for those calls is below.

login token, yajeg-fawif: eyJhbGciOiJIUzI1NiIsInR5cCI6IkpXVCJ9.eyJzdWIiOiIEdPQYnZXaZIn0.HSRTnYZBx0Qc

## Break-glass access: Palegrove static-analysis baseline file

External plugin authors: the baseline file (`baseline.lock`) records accepted findings so your plugin's CI only flags new issues. You cannot edit it directly — changes go through the review bot. In a genuine emergency (bot outage blocking a security release), break-glass access lets you regenerate the baseline locally and push it signed. This is audited and should be rare. To activate break-glass mode, the tool prompts for the recovery passphrase shown below.

strongbox words: drudor-druax-novmir-wenax-fenvan-pelwyn-julmir-briius-gorix-fraius-wenion-eliion-ralix